I have a Cat9800v discovered in DNAC. It is listed in the inventory as "Netconf access denied" However when I select edit device and validate credentials it passes every credential including netconf. Also when I watch the logs as it resyncs I see
%DMI-5-AUTH_PASSED: Chassis 2 R0/0: dmiauthd: User 'XXXX' authenticated successfully from 192.168.x.x:16595 for netconf over ssh. External groups: PRIV15
Can anyone suggest what is wrong with netconf?

What happens if you ssh to port 830 (assuming that's the netconf port you used) on the WLC using the same credentials as Cat Center?
What version are you using on Cat Center and your WLC? By default netconf will use the "default" aaa method list, but I have seen some customers not want to use this "deafult" method list, which means netconf can't authenticate (until you configure it to use a different method list)
